Is there a way to simply take a SQL backup .bak file, and using that as a restore point to generate a new database on Azure SQL Database?

The wizard that I see generally recommended in this situation wants to create a custom file to use, but it pukes on the encrypted objects ( functions and views ) and I don't see another way to get it going.

It is possible to do so using bacpac file that is in your on-premise and migrate it to create a new database in Azure SQL Database. 

You can also use SSMS for doing so. More information is here.

See this article for information.

